Dizzyness?

Just looking for feedback if I should call my surgeon or pcp. This weekend I have had terrible dizziness with vertigo and a headache in my forehead that won't go away. It started Saturday morning and I actually was in a store and had to grab onto something to keep from falling! The dizziness is especially bad when I first lie down, or move arouNd while lying down, or get up from a lying or sitting position. Just wondering if this could be associated with the surgery. I had rny on 3/14.
